I was putting off watching this until all the films were out (which is still a long ways away), but Wal*Mart had the DVD/Blu-Ray for a price I couldn't pass up. Too bad the internet already spoiled quite a bit of the future story events for me. :(

Let's start with what I didn't like because the list is much shorter ;). I liked the opening theme as much as any of the US/English openings, but wish they would have used Butter-Fly since they used other songs (in Japanese) from the Japanese series in the English release, and it would have been a nice tribute to the late Kōji Wada, since he passed before the English Dub was released. This series is definitely a tribute to the long-time fans, a lot of whom (myself included) think that the Japanese had a better OST than we did. The other thing that didn't really jive with me was some of the character animations, don't get me wrong this whole thing was beautifully animated, but in some shots, certain characters, especially Tai and Agumon, seemed lanky and too angular. Lastly, want to know what happened to the 02 kids, but the internet let me know that it's still not answered.

Now for the good stuff. Like I mentioned before this series is obviously a gift for the longtime fans, it is everything that a sequel should be-a labour of love rather than a quick cash grab. I love seeing the characters from my childhood in HD, and everything especially the digivolving scenes were beautiful. I also appreciate that this series remembers that Gatomon is a champion level digimon. Adventure and Adventure 02 acted like she was a rookie digimon. I also really loved that they included Brave heart as the evolution theme, Japan definitely had a better OST than we did in the US and keeping this in there really got my blood pumping as someone who has seen both the US and Japanese versions. I also like the small things they snuck into the movie as shoutouts to long time fans, such as Izzie's "Prodigious!" and bringing back Tai's goggles.
Reviewer’s Rating: 8
